Here's a link to Fluentd's open source repository on GitHub. Customers. Elasticsearch: Splunk; DB-Engines blog posts: PostgreSQL is the DBMS of the Year 2017 2 January 2018, Paul Andlinger, Matthias Gelbmann. It currently has rich support for for Graphite, InfluxDB and OpenTSDB. Configure Splunk UF’s to send to the above instance This app is a set custom inputs/transforms that allows you to send "under-cooked" data to apache kafka. GitHub - dutchcoders/marija: Data exploration and visualisation for Elasticsearch and Splunk. Grafana is a general purpose dashboard and graph composer. Pros of Splunk. This CloudFormation template will deploy a Splunk Instance and AWS ElasticSearch Domain. Stack OverflowPublic questions and answers. Splunk and ElasticSearch storage scale extremely well. 4 min read. Customers use Splunk to search, monitor, analyze and visualize machine data. If nothing happens, download the GitHub extension for Visual Studio and try again. During one of my last posts, I put together a CloudFormation template to deploy a Rapid7 Nexpose and Tenable Nessus vulnerability scanner to allow for easier evaluation/learning. Elasticsearch is reportedly downloaded 500,000 times every single month. You signed in with another tab or window. If nothing happens, download Xcode and try again. Using Splunk Forwarders and Logstash. MySQL, PostgreSQL and Redis are the winners of the March ranking 2 March 2016, Paul Andlinger . Then this article will help you deploy a solution replacing Splunk with Elasticsearch, Kibana, and Fluentd on Kubernetes. Find the best fit for your organization by comparing feature ratings, customer experience ratings, pros and cons, and reviewer demographics. The most applicable could be the export command, which can export Splunk data in JSON format, which is what Elasticsearch requires. "Search is at the core of GitHub" Other customers includes Facebook, Netflix, ebay, Wikimedia, etc. Bringing cloud native to the enterprise, simplifying the transition to microservices on Kubernetes There are a few ways to let Splunk do this for you. By implementing customized Logstash http output filters to a Splunk HEC receiver (derived from open source elastic forums) you can get real time data fed straight from Logstash instances in your existing open-source SIEM infrastructure fed directly into Splunk ecosystem. Products. It is truly incredible. a splunk custom command for querying elasticsearch. Splunk and Elastic Search are two of the leading enterprise competitors in this category. Tutorial for Medium Post. via splunk command, ####wildcards in search Topics Covered. Elasticsearch is a reliable open source search and analytics engine that is designed for reliability, easy management, and horizontal scalability. We have a requirement to display elasticsearch data on splunk GUIis there a way to query elasticsearch from splunk GUI and get the results on splunk GUI. Spin up using Docker-Compose and just forward your UFs to the instance. 1. QuickStart 1. git clone https://github.com/JohnnyMirza/splunk_forward_to_kafka.git 2. docker-compose up -d 3. Export can be run via CLI, REST, the Splunk SDKs, or manually via the Web UI. It's focused on providing rich ways to visualize time series metrics, mainly though graphs but supports other ways to visualize data through a pluggable panel architecture. Kibana is an open source tool with 12.4K GitHub stars and 4.81K GitHub forks. Use cases. Add-on to support ingestion of GitHub data into Splunk. You will probably need to configure some preprocessing to adjust incoming data. ElasticSearch as a storage search engine, is pretty streamlined, but I can see that the tools that comprise the ELK Stack are going to require a certification with constant study at some point. TeamsPrivate questions and answers for your team. They can take a hundred gigabytes a day with barely any tuning. This Add-On allows pulling data from Elasticsearch to Splunk. Both ElasticStack (ELK Stack) and Splunk are biggest enterprise solutions for log analytics. ####search by keyword via Code Issues Pull requests Discussions. Elasticsearch belongs to "Search as a Service" category of the tech stack, while Splunk can be primarily classified under "Log Management". Star 62. Elasticsearch is an open source tool with 42.4K GitHub stars and 14.2K GitHub forks. Use Git or checkout with SVN using the web URL. If nothing happens, download Xcode and try again. Stack Overflow. Elasticsearch is a database search engine, and Splunk is a software tool for monitoring, analyzing, and visualizing the data. In recent years, Elasticsearch, Logstash, and Kibana (aka ELK) stack has emerged as a powerful and free alternative to Splunk. Elasticsplunk is a splunk custom command for querying elasticsearch. If nothing happens, download GitHub Desktop and try again. Elasticsearch moved into the top 10 most popular database management systems 3 July 2017, Matthias Gelbmann. Which tool you use depends on what are you trying to capture and alert your people on, and whether you are going to fork some open-source application on GitHub or buy some commercial software from vendors; let’s see how they stack up in this comparison. splunk-vs-elasticsearch-via-cloudformation, medium.com/@rav3n/using-cloudformation-to-set-up-splunk-and-aws-elasticsearch-d2a202089b4a, download the GitHub extension for Visual Studio. Splunk forwarders can also be used to forward raw data over a plain TCP socket or packaged in a standard syslog. Learn more. Exploratory analysis ( index=main) Analysis through visualizations ( chart) Search time transformations for analysis ( … But Marvel is free until production. Out of all the databases I have worked with in my life, ElasticSearch is most certainly THE easiest to setup and to scale (ingesting a TB a day is easy with a bit of tuning and appropriate hardware). But supports other data sources via plugins. Since an account is specific to a GitHub instance, you must specify the server for the account (used for all inputs leveraging the account credentials). If nothing happens, download the GitHub extension for Visual Studio and try again. Now you can search through Elasticsearch indices using the power of Splunk SPL language. It is a part of ELK stack, therefore it also provides inbuilt integration with Elasticsearch search engine. Elasticsearch mapping and ingest nodes or Splunk field extraction are huge topics, out of scope for this article, but just as an example, consider … Elastic prices subscriptions by the number of nodes managed and monitored at scale (less than Splunk and doesn’t run out of gas). On the other hand, Splunk Enterprise provides the following key features: Real-time visibility; Data Source Agnostic; AI & Machine Learning; Fluentd is an open source tool with 8.04K GitHub stars and 938 GitHub forks. Be the first to leave a pro. Customers use Splunk to search, monitor, analyze and visualize machine data. Learn more. Compare Elastic vs Splunk based on verified reviews from real users in the Security Information and Event Management market. via splunk command, do --help or -h for more usage information, example of writing a field named message with the value hello world to the elasticsearch running on localhost, I run elasticsearch in docker to make my life easier. More than anything Elasticsearch has no licensing cost compared to Splunk. Here's a link to Scribe's open source repository on GitHub. GitHub for documentation and source control. Outline. Every data analytics engine has its own data formatting preferences and conventions. Scribe is an open source tool with 3.77K GitHub stars and 798 GitHub forks. download the GitHub extension for Visual Studio. ####search by keyword in a particular field Customers use Splunk to search, monitor, analyze and visualize machine data. Logstash is an open source tool with 10.3K GitHub stars and 2.78K GitHub forks. People tend to use whatever software they already … Logstash and Splunk can be categorized as "Log Management" tools. Elasticsearch and Splunk data preprocessing for Kubernetes & Docker events. Pros of Scribe. Kibana belongs to "Monitoring Tools" category of the tech stack, while Splunk can be primarily classified under "Log Management". For this post, I wanted do a similar post but with two of the top log aggregation tools; Splunk and ElasticSearch. App Setup: Store Github credentials to be used on the "Configuration" page and "Account" tab, then click "Add" to add new credentials. If we have only one node, we can put it there. You signed in with another tab or window. Splunk Inc. provides the leading platform for Operational Intelligence. You could have logstash agents forward data to splunk (probably using syslog or a tcp socket). The output section defines Elasticsearch as the destination for our data, where the nodes of the Elasticsearch cluster are located in the hosts array. Work fast with our official CLI. Pros of Splunk. It can represent the data in its inbuilt dashboards, graphs, etc.. Killer Features . If … Work fast with our official CLI. During major release for Logstash a while back, it literally took a month to learn a new language because Elastic completely changed the syntax. Ever wondered how to replace Splunk the expensive logging solution. When I get junk data in there I just kill the container, start a new one and run test_data.py, https://www.elastic.co/guide/en/elasticsearch/reference/current/search-uri-request.html. Elasticsearch stores the data and analyzes them, whereas Splunk is used to search, monitor, and analyze the machine data. Pros of Scribe. View solution in original post. If nothing happens, download GitHub Desktop and try again. Palo Alto Networks App for Splunk leverages the data visibility provided by Palo Alto Networks next-generation firewalls and endpoint security with Splunk's extensive investigation and visualization capabilities to deliver an advanced security reporting and analysis tool. GitHub uses Elasticsearch to index new code as soon as users push it to a repository on GitHub. doc link Here's a link to Kibana's open source repository on GitHub. ... ELKomply is here to help. Solution: GitHub uses Elasticsearch to continually index the data from an ever- growing store of over 8 million code repositories, comprising over 2 billion documents. write_elasticsearch.py- cli tool for writing data to elasticsearch; query_elasticsearch.py - cli tool for reading/querying data from elasticsearch; test_data.py - a quick script to populate some fairly useless test data into elasticsearch; Usage Reading from Elasticsearch. - Getting exasperated at elasticsearch management? 0 Karma. After completing this course, Splunk SPL users will be able to perform a set of search/query, scripting, and visualization tasks in Kibana. In IT departments, then, it is far more likely to meet people who are familiar with ELK than with Splunk, meaning that the adoption rate of the ELK Stack could “snowball” and increase even more in the future whenever ELK users join new companies or teams. Just to be clear, Amazon ES is not offering just Elasticsearch but the full ELK stack using pre-installed plugins. Contribute to pyraven/splunk-vs-elasticsearch-via-cloudformation development by creating an account on GitHub. Use Git or checkout with SVN using the web URL. Ability to style search results into reports. Splunk is visualization software that is used for analyzing logs and machine-generated data, application monitoring, security and web applications. I'm not sure about forwarding splunk forwarder data into elasticsearch; you'd need some intermediary to pass the data, say syslog/tcp to logstash, then to elasticsearch.